For Petitioner : Mr.K.Shankar For 1st Respondent : Mr.M.Mohamed Riyaz Additional Public Prosecutor For 2nd Respondent : Mr.M.Sathish Kumar COMMON ORDER Crl.O.P.Nos.22853 of 2017 and 67 of 2019 have been filed seeking to quash the F.I.R in Crime No.334 of 2017, pending on the file of the Inspector of Police, Katpadi Police Station, Vellore District.
2.Crl.O.P.No.28007 of 2017 and 50 of 2019 have been filed seeking to quash the proceedings in D.V.C.No.25 of 2017 pending on the file of the learned Judicial Magistrate-III, Vellore. 3.Crl.O.P.No.6040 of 2018 has been filed seeking for a direction to the learned Judicial Magistrate No.III, Vellore, Vellore District to dispose of the C.M.P.No.1724 of 2017 in D.V.C. No.25 of 2017.
4.The case is still in the stage of investigation. By passage of time, the parties have decided to bury their hatchet and compromise the dispute amicably among themselves. 5.An affidavit has been filed by the respondent in Crl.O.P.No.50 of 2019 / second respondent in Crl.O.P.No.67 of 2019 before this Court. The parties were also present before
the Court and they have also produced the copies of the Aadhaar Card which are made part of the record. This Court also enquired both the parties and was satisfied that the parties have come to an amicable settlement between themselves.
6.Under such circumstances, no useful purpose will be served in keeping the First Information Report and Domestic Violence Case pending, even though, the offences involved are not compoundable in nature. In the light of the guidelines given by the Hon'ble Supreme Court reported in 2017 9 SCC 641- (Parbathbhai Aahir @ Parbathbhai Vs. State of Gujrath), this Court in exercise of its jurisdiction under Section 482 Cr.P.C. quashes the First Information Report in Crime No.334 of 2017 and quashes the proceedings in D.V.C.No.25 of 2017, pending on the file of the learned Judicial Magistrate No.III, Vellore District. 7.Crl.O.P.Nos.22853 of 2017 and 67 of 2019 and Crl.O.P.Nos.28007 of 2017 and 50 of 2019 are allowed as a sequel, the F.I.R in Crime No.
334 of 2017 on the file of the Inspector of Police, Katpadi Police Station, Vellore District and the proceedings in D.V.C.No.25 of 2017 pending on the file of the learned Judicial Magistrate-III, Vellore are quashed based on the affidavit filed by the respondent in Crl.O.P.No.50 of 2019/ second respondent in Crl.O.P.No.67 of 2019. 8.Accordingly, Crl.O.P.No.6040 of 2018 is closed in view of the quashment of the proceedings in D.V.C.No.25 of 2017, pending on the file of the learned Judicial Magistrate No.III, Vellore, by this Court today.
Consequently, the connected Crl.M.P.Nos.12789 of 2018 and Crl.M.P.Nos.13317 and 15935 of 2017 are closed.
